Mahon Enterprises Ltd Credits Company Culture for Success in Ireland

Businesses working in similar industries often end up duplicating sales techniques and marketing strategies. Mahon Enterprises Ltd say their competitive advantage is their corporate culture which makes them a unique and a sustainable business.

2013-04-11
DUBLIN, IRELAND, April 11, 2013 (Press-News.org) Managing Director of Mahon Enterprises Ltd Tina Fletcher has revealed that her ambition was to build a company that she loved and enjoyed working in everyday. Her goal was to instil a 'culture of success' within the office from employees to suppliers to contractors. Mahon Enterprises Ltd. believe they offer a real point of difference and that no other Irish business currently competes with them in relation to their business attitude, behaviour and relationships that their company has built with suppliers and customers. The business culture has been built around a set of core values which celebrate great work ethic and encourage entrepreneurial skills.

Understanding what culture is and implementing a tangible plan is essential to creating a great corporate culture. Mahon Enterprises Ltd MD, Tina Fletcher believes that product is to marketing as culture is to recruiting. Tina comments "Just like attracting customers is much easier with a great product, attracting amazing people is much easier with a great culture. Yes, you might be able to do amazing marketing -- but it's not going to matter if the product isn't amazing. Similarly, if you want to work with great people you're going to need a great company culture."

Mahon Enterprises Ltd. reveals that companies with an adaptive culture will outperform others. Research by Sears, Roebuck and Co. demonstrates that when employee attitudes improved by 5%, customer satisfaction rose by 1.3% and revenue grew by 0.5%.

A company culture is aligned with the company's goals; it must assist predicting change and evolve with that change. Mahon Enterprises say this sort of corporate culture allows for superior performance and gives them the competitive advantage needed in the outsourced sales industry. The firm plan to extend their market reach and company culture into 2 new cities by the 3rd quarter of 2013.
